Position Overview
Amazon is seeking an experienced Compensation Specialist to join our team. This role will support the implementation and ongoing management of complex compensation programs, including our Provider Incentive Plans, while serving as a strategic partner to business leaders across the organization.
About the Role
As a Compensation Specialist for One Medical you will manage complex compensation problems and influence key stakeholders to champion Amazon's compensation model. You will work independently on large-size projects and programs, providing strategic compensation solutions while building trusted relationships with business leaders. This role requires both tactical execution and strategic thinking to support organizational goals.
Key Responsibilities
Strategic Compensation Management
1. Manage complex compensation problems and influence key stakeholders on One Medical and Amazon's compensation philosophy and strategy
2. Navigate ambiguity across multiple internal business initiatives, soliciting input from business and cross-functional teams
3. Anticipate business needs and create forward-looking compensation solutions, highlighting potential risks and barriers
4. Make trade-offs between short and long-term needs to achieve optimal outcomes
Stakeholder Partnership & Leadership
1. Build trusted relationships with senior and executive-level leadership through delivering results across various engagements
2. Manage and set stakeholder expectations by understanding their challenges and demonstrating flexibility and ownership
3. Lead Business and Steering Committee reviews and advocate for compensation program design and delivery
4. Educate others effectively on topics related to variable pay, Healthcare and assigned client groups
Program Design & Implementation
1. Lead implementation of complex incentive programs, including provider dashboard development, plan documentation, payroll readiness, controllership, standard operating procedures and continuous improvement
2. Create new frameworks and establish new and equitable business practices across multiple variable pay programs, such as incentive pay, merit incentives and professional development
3. Identify, define, and improve processes, automation, and tools that scale for client groups
4. Develop and deliver white papers (QBRs, policy and process documentation) to stakeholders
5. Drive scalable solutions and apply best practices to transaction processes
6. Draw insights from data to identify root causes, trends, and validate compensation assumptions for the variable pay plans
Cross-Functional Collaboration
1. Partner with teams including , HRIS (Workday) Talent Acquisition, Talent Management, Legal, Employee Relations, Finance, Payroll, HR Operations, and Technology on multi-workstream initiatives
2. Coordinate across a vast range of stakeholders and manage complex milestones in multi-functional efforts
3. Respond appropriately to urgent or ad-hoc requests, identifying correct teams to involve and escalating as needed

Amazon.com, Inc., commonly known as Amazon, is an American multinational technology company. It was founded by Jeff Bezos in 1994 and initially started as an online marketplace for books. Since then, Amazon has expanded its operations and become one of the largest e-commerce companies in the world. Amazon's primary business is its online retail platform, where customers can purchase a vast array of products, including electronics, clothing, books, home goods, and much more. The company offers a convenient and user-friendly shopping experience, with features such as fast shipping, customer reviews, and personalized recommendations. In addition to its e-commerce platform, Amazon has diversified its business into various other areas. One of its notable ventures is Amazon Web Services (AWS), a comprehensive cloud computing platform that provides services such as storage, compute power, and database management to individuals and businesses. AWS has become a leader in the cloud computing industry, powering many websites and applications worldwide. Amazon has also developed its own consumer electronics, including the popular Amazon Kindle e-reader, Fire tablets, Fire TV streaming devices, and the Alexa-powered Echo smart speakers. The Alexa voice assistant, integrated into these devices, allows users to interact with their devices using voice commands, perform tasks, and access information. Furthermore, Amazon has expanded into media and entertainment. It operates Prime Video, a streaming service that offers a wide range of movies, TV shows, and original content. Amazon Music provides a platform for streaming and purchasing digital music, while Audible offers audiobooks and other audio content. The company's commitment to customer satisfaction and convenience is demonstrated by its membership program, Amazon Prime. Prime members receive various benefits, including free two-day shipping, access to streaming services, exclusive deals, and more.
